How to Record on Philo Fire Stick

Now that you know the features, let’s get started with the recording process!

Step 1: Launch the Philo App on Your Fire TV

To begin, launch the Philo app on your Fire TV. You can find the app on the Fire TV home screen or search for it in the Appstore.

Step 2: Navigate to the Channel Guide

Once the app is launched, navigate to the channel guide by clicking on the “Guide” button on the top navigation bar. This will take you to the channel guide, where you can browse through the available channels and schedules.

Step 3: Find the Show You Want to Record

Scroll through the channel guide to find the show you want to record. You can also use the search function to find a specific show or channel.

Step 4: Click on the Show to Open its Details Page

Click on the show to open its details page. This page will display information about the show, including its airtime, description, and cast.

Step 5: Click on the “Record” Button

On the show’s details page, you’ll see a “Record” button. Click on this button to start recording the show.

Note: If the show is currently airing, the “Record” button will be replaced with a “Recording” button. If the show has already aired, the “Record” button will be replaced with a “Watch” button.

Step 6: Choose Your Recording Options

Once you click on the “Record” button, you’ll be given the option to choose your recording options. You can choose to record the current episode, all episodes, or just new episodes.

Step 7: Confirm Your Recording

After choosing your recording options, confirm your recording by clicking on the “Record” button again.

Managing Your Recordings on Philo Fire Stick

Now that you’ve recorded your show, let’s take a look at how to manage your recordings on Philo Fire Stick.

Viewing Your Recordings

To view your recordings, navigate to the “My Philo” section on the top navigation bar. From here, you can see a list of all your recorded shows.

Deleting Recordings

If you want to delete a recording, simply click on the “Delete” button next to the show’s title.

Watching Recordings

To watch a recorded show, click on the show’s title to start playing it. You can fast-forward, rewind, and pause the show just like you would with a live TV broadcast.
